Starting the week by writing the Monday Happy List  is something I’ve been doing for a while. It’s a chance for me to sit down and reflect on the things that made me happy in the previous week, as well as to record some of our family adventures. It’s a post I always love to write.

Monday Happy List {Week 343}

On Bank Holiday Monday we finally got round to visiting Chenies Manor House and Gardens. The weather was pretty cold and windy but we still enjoyed exploring the gardens. We are looking forward to going back when the Tudor Manor House is able to re-open to visitors.

Elizabeth oak at Chenies

I couldn’t resist taking my pup when I went to vote in the local elections last week. It was a good excuse for an evening walk and made for a perfect Instagram pic.

I completed the sashiko table runner I was working on. It was such a lovely piece of embroidery to stitch and I could easily have done double the length. I picked up an old embroidery hoop I hadn’t finished and also completed a paper cut.

2021 vaccine papercut

Over the weekend we re-potted our little peas. They’ve been growing well in our little greenhouse but were ready to be planted out. We also re-potted our sunflowers which we’re going to plant around the garden to find the sunniest spot. Our garden is in pretty good shape so far this year, we just need some more sunshine so we can sit out and enjoy it.
